outages in 2025 have exposed a critical vulnerability in the cryptocurrency and decentralized finance (DeFi) ecosystems: their reliance on centralized infrastructure. Despite the ideological promise of decentralization, the crypto industry's dependence on centralized services like Cloudflare-provider of content delivery networks (CDNs), authentication tools, and cloud storage-has created systemic risks that can cascade across the entire sector. This analysis evaluates the implications of these outages, the technical vulnerabilities they revealed, and the emerging decentralized alternatives that could mitigate such risks.Cloudflare's outages in June and December 2025 disrupted core components of the crypto infrastructure, including its Workers KV storage system, which underpins authentication and identity management for platforms like Coinbase, Kraken, and DeFi protocols. The June 12 outage, caused by a failure in Workers KV's storage infrastructure, rendered services like Etherscan and Arbiscan inaccessible, with users encountering "500 Internal Server Error" messages
. Similarly, the December 5 outage, attributed to an "internal service degradation," halted U.S. buyer activity on exchanges like Coinbase while accelerating sell-offs on Binance .These incidents underscored a paradox: while blockchain protocols themselves are decentralized, the infrastructure enabling user access-frontends, APIs, and identity systems-remains centralized. This disconnect between the decentralized ledger and centralized user interfaces highlights a critical fragility.The crypto industry's reliance on centralized infrastructure is not new but has been amplified by the scalability and cost advantages of cloud services. Cloudflare's Workers KV, for instance, is a critical dependency for services like Cloudflare Access and Gateway, which manage authentication and policy enforcement for DeFi platforms
. When these systems fail, the entire ecosystem grinds to a halt.The December 2025 outage, for example, disrupted DeFi platforms like
and DeFiLlama, as well as block explorers, leaving users unable to monitor on-chain activity . While blockchain transaction processing continued uninterrupted, the lack of frontend access rendered these systems effectively unusable. This duality-decentralized backends paired with centralized frontends-creates a false sense of resilience. As noted by Coindesk, around the need for more decentralized alternatives, as the sector's dependence on centralized infrastructure for frontend operations was laid bare.The Cloudflare outages have accelerated interest in decentralized infrastructure solutions, particularly DePIN (Decentralized Physical Infrastructure Networks). DePIN projects leverage blockchain incentives to coordinate real-world infrastructure contributions, such as distributed CDNs, wireless networks, and sensor systems. These networks aim to eliminate single points of failure by distributing services across a decentralized network of nodes.

Experts like Tae Oh of Spacecoin argue that DePIN could provide "alternative transport paths, distributed ingress, and out-of-band access to mitigate large-scale outages" .However, DePIN adoption remains limited by challenges such as developer tooling and cloud lock-in. As highlighted by UAB Online, "While DePIN adoption is growing, it still faces hurdles in competing with the established ecosystems of centralized providers" . Nevertheless, proponents believe DePIN will play an increasingly critical role in internet infrastructure resilience, particularly in the crypto sector.
